Mechanical Keyboard Switch Chatter & Diode Matrix Architecture

Modern keyboards arrange physical key switches in an intersecting grid of rows and columns polled by an onboard microcontroller unit (MCU). Standard membrane keyboards share electrical traces across key groups, leading to key ghosting or blocking when three or more adjacent keys are pressed. Mechanical keyboards resolve this by installing individual isolated diodes on every switch circuit, enabling N-Key Rollover (NKRO).

What is keyboard switch chatter (debounce failure)?

Keyboard chatter occurs when a mechanical switch keypress registers multiple times within a few milliseconds due to oxidized metallic leaf contacts, worn spring tolerances, or inadequate microsecond MCU debounce algorithms.

What is the difference between 6KRO and N-Key Rollover (NKRO)?

6KRO (6-Key Rollover) restricts USB HID reports to a maximum of 6 simultaneous key codes plus modifier keys. N-Key Rollover (NKRO) allows every single key on the keyboard matrix to be pressed simultaneously without key blocking or ghosting.

How do I fix mechanical keyboard switch chatter (double typing)?

Switch chatter can be resolved by increasing MCU debounce time software limits, cleaning contact leaves with 99% isopropyl alcohol, re-soldering cold joints, or hot-swapping defective Cherry MX/Gateron/Kailh switch stems.

Why does my keyboard block certain 3-key gaming combinations?

Cheap membrane keyboards use shared matrix traces. When WASD keys share internal electrical traces with Jump (Space) or Crouch (Ctrl), current backflow creates phantom key signals, causing key blocking.

What is APM and WPM typing velocity?

Actions Per Minute (APM) measures raw physical keypress frequency per 60 seconds, while Words Per Minute (WPM) standardizes APM by dividing total keystrokes by 5 (the standard English word length).

How does the switch chatter debounce timing inspection work?

The engine logs exact microsecond timestamp deltas between key release and immediate re-press (t_delta = t_press - t_release). If t_delta <= 35ms, it flags a switch chatter alert.
